diff --git a/components/DocumentDisplay.vue b/components/DocumentDisplay.vue index e506a33..c7d1e2f 100644 --- a/components/DocumentDisplay.vue +++ b/components/DocumentDisplay.vue @@ -51,50 +51,11 @@ const updateDocument = async () => { console.log(error) } else { toast.add({title: "Dokument aktualisiert"}) - dataStore.fetchDocuments() //openShowModal.value = false } } -const createVendorInvoice = async () => { - const {data:vendorInvoiceData,error:vendorInvoiceError} = await supabase - .from("incominginvoices") - .insert([{ - document: documentData.id, - tenant: profileStore.currentTenant - }]) - .select() - if(vendorInvoiceError) { - console.log(vendorInvoiceError) - } else if(vendorInvoiceData) { - - const {data:documentUpdateData,error:documentError} = await supabase - .from("documents") - .update({ - vendorInvoice: vendorInvoiceData[0].id - }) - .eq('id',documentData.id) - .select() - - if(documentError) { - console.log(documentError) - } else { - toast.add({title: "Dokument aktualisiert"}) - dataStore.fetchDocuments() - openShowModal.value = false - } - - - - - dataStore.fetchIncomingInvoices() - await router.push("/receipts") - } - -} - - const archiveDocument = () => { documentData.tags.push("Archiviert") updateDocument() @@ -238,18 +199,7 @@ const updateDocumentAssignment = async () => { > Öffnen - -